- Cleaning-crew access (end of day): Before leaving, confirm the Pellerway Cleaning team has been logged in the visitor book at the Danforth Hall side entrance. Check each cleaner's name against the weekly roster pinned behind the assistants' desk, and note their arrival time precisely. The crew must not be let into the executive corridor unescorted under any circumstances. Once their names are verified and recorded, admit them through the side entrance using the pass code below.

door code, tagep-yahaf: bdg-MXKGXI-35155284

Quick note for the security review: the thumbnail generation queue is run by an outside vendor, Pixelhenge, under our standard processing agreement. They only receive pre-signed fetch tokens, never raw storage credentials, and thumbnails are purged from their side after 24 hours. We rotate the signing key monthly — ask if you want the rotation logs. Their queue workers sit in an isolated account with no inbound access. For audit artifacts or SOC reports, contact Pixelhenge's compliance desk at the address below.

alerts address for tahaf-hawep: frawyn@tolvaqlabs.corp

Release checklist — Tumblekey laundry-locker access flow

[ ] Confirm the new locker access flow: residents tap once, the door unlatches within three seconds, and a retry prompt appears if the latch times out. Support team: expired reservations now show a "cycle complete" banner instead of a silent failure, so expect fewer confused calls. If a resident reports a stuck door, collect the locker bank name and approximate time, then escalate with the build token printed below.

session token of fawep-tageg = htk4_82d8

☐ Wellness room booking — night shift

Show the new starter how to grab a slot in the quiet room at Marlowe Wharf using the Restly panel by the lift. Night bookings are first-come, so no drama if it's free. The door locks after 22:00, though, so they'll need the after-hours code, which is below.

door code, tajof-kageg: bdg-QVDCE-3